102 providers in Nephrology (kidney), Neuroradiology, Rhinology (nasal, Sinus, And Skull Base Surgery), Urology

102 providers in Nephrology (kidney), Neuroradiology, Rhinology (nasal, Sinus, And Skull Base Surgery), Urology